The Bose QuietComfort Bluetooth Headphones offer excellent active noise cancellation, making them ideal for blocking out unwanted sounds in various environments. Their over-ear design with plush earcup cushions and a padded headband ensures comfort during long listening sessions, and they are lightweight, weighing just 8.4 ounces.

With up to 24 hours of battery life on a single charge and a quick charge feature that provides 2.5 hours of playtime from a 15-minute charge, these headphones are suitable for extended use. The sound quality is enhanced by high-fidelity audio with adjustable EQ, allowing users to tailor the bass, mid-range, and treble to their preferences. Connectivity is versatile, with both wireless Bluetooth and wired options, as well as multipoint technology for seamless switching between devices.

The included Bose app offers additional functionality and updates. However, the headphones are not water-resistant, which may be a drawback for users looking for versatility in different conditions. The plastic build, while contributing to the lightweight nature, might not feel as premium as other materials. These headphones are best suited for users seeking high-quality noise cancellation, comfort, and long battery life for music and calling purposes, but they may not be ideal for those requiring water resistance or a more premium build.

The Sony WH-1000XM4 headphones offer excellent noise cancellation with Dual Noise Sensor technology, making them ideal for those looking to block out external sounds effectively. With a battery life of up to 30 hours and quick charging capabilities, they are perfect for long listening sessions and travel. The touch sensor controls provide easy management of music playback, volume, and voice assistant functions, adding convenience to the user experience. Additionally, the Speak-to-Chat feature automatically reduces the volume during conversations, which is handy for seamless interactions without needing to remove the headphones.

The sound quality is impressive, thanks to the DSEE Extreme, which enhances digital music files in real time, delivering a rich audio experience. Comfort-wise, the updated design ensures minimal pressure on the ears, making them suitable for extended wear. Connectivity is robust with Bluetooth 5.0 and multipoint connection, allowing seamless pairing with multiple devices. Durability is reliable, although it is worth noting that these headphones are not water-resistant.

The superior call quality and precise voice pick-up are achieved using five built-in microphones. Their lightweight design and included protective case also make them easy to carry around. However, the lack of water resistance might be a drawback for users in need of headphones for outdoor activities or workouts.

Buying Guide for the Best Soundproof Headphones

Choosing the right soundproof headphones can significantly enhance your listening experience, whether you're commuting, working in a noisy environment, or simply enjoying music at home. The key is to understand the various specifications and how they align with your needs. Here are some important specs to consider when selecting soundproof headphones.
Noise CancellationNoise cancellation is a technology that reduces unwanted ambient sounds using active noise control. This is important because it allows you to enjoy your audio without external distractions. There are two main types: active and passive noise cancellation. Active noise cancellation uses microphones and speakers to cancel out noise, while passive noise cancellation relies on the physical design of the headphones to block sound. If you need headphones for a noisy environment like an airplane or a busy office, active noise cancellation is ideal. For quieter settings, passive noise cancellation might be sufficient.
Comfort and FitComfort and fit are crucial for long listening sessions. This spec refers to the design and materials used in the headphones, including the ear pads and headband. Over-ear headphones generally offer better comfort for extended use, while on-ear and in-ear models might be more portable. Look for adjustable headbands and cushioned ear pads to ensure a comfortable fit. If you plan to wear your headphones for long periods, prioritize comfort to avoid discomfort or fatigue.
Battery LifeBattery life is important for wireless soundproof headphones, as it determines how long you can use them before needing to recharge. This spec is measured in hours and can vary widely. For frequent travelers or long commutes, look for headphones with longer battery life, typically 20 hours or more. If you use headphones occasionally or for shorter periods, a lower battery life might be acceptable. Consider your usage patterns to choose the right battery life for your needs.
Sound QualitySound quality encompasses the clarity, bass, treble, and overall audio performance of the headphones. This is important because it affects your listening experience. High-quality sound ensures that you hear music and other audio as intended. Look for headphones with a balanced sound profile if you enjoy a variety of genres, or opt for models with enhanced bass if you prefer bass-heavy music. Your personal preference in sound can guide you to the right choice.
ConnectivityConnectivity refers to how the headphones connect to your devices, such as via Bluetooth or wired connections. This is important for convenience and compatibility. Wireless headphones offer more freedom of movement and are ideal for active use, while wired headphones can provide a more stable connection and often better sound quality. Consider your lifestyle and how you plan to use the headphones to decide between wireless and wired options.
DurabilityDurability is about how well the headphones can withstand wear and tear. This is important for longevity and value for money. Look for headphones made with high-quality materials and robust construction, especially if you plan to use them frequently or take them on the go. If you need headphones for everyday use or travel, prioritize durability to ensure they last longer.
